No More Heroes Grasshopper Manufacture - Image 1Do you live in Europe and upset about the fact that there's no blood or gore in the localized version of No More Heroes? Here's something that you should know: according to the game's European publisher, Rising Star Games, Europe's No More Heroes will have an edge over the American version: better framerate.
